The antiemetic market within the context of gastrointestinal drugs is a segment of the pharmaceutical industry that focuses on the development and sale of drugs used to treat nausea and vomiting. These drugs are used to treat a variety of conditions, including motion sickness, chemotherapy-induced nausea and vomiting, and postoperative nausea and vomiting. Antiemetics are also used to treat nausea and vomiting caused by certain medications, such as opioids. The antiemetic market is highly competitive, with a number of large pharmaceutical companies offering a variety of products. Some of the major players in the market include GlaxoSmithKline, Merck & Co., Pfizer, Novartis, Sanofi, and Takeda Pharmaceuticals.
